Furcal reaches 20 RBI: Cardinals shortstop Rafael Furcal recorded his 10th multi-hit performance of May on Sunday night against the Dodgers. He went 2 for 5 with two RBI and a run scored. He also stole his eighth base of the season in the 6-5 loss. He drove in two with a base hit in the sixth, giving Furcal 20 RBI on the year. (Updated 05/20/2012)

Fantasy Analysis
Furcal posted just 28 RBI in 87 games a year ago but has gotten off to a solid start this season and is on pace for a resurgent campaign. While he has gone just 5 for 26 (.192) in his last seven games, he is batting .352 on the year and should remain productive batting in front of a potent lineup in St. Louis. The 34-year-old has been an injury risk for much of the last four seasons but as long as he is active and hitting well, keep Furcal active in the majority of Fantasy formats. (Updated 05/20/2012).

Rafael Furcal had another injury-plagued campaign a year ago and posted some of the lowest numbers of his career. A broken thumb cost him time early in the year and a myriad of other injuries hindered him throughout the season. He batted .197 with one homer, 12 RBI and five stolen bases in 37 games for the Dodgers before being traded to the Cardinals at the deadline. Furcal was able to stay on the field more often with St. Louis and ended up hitting .255 with seven home runs and 16 RBI in 50 games down the stretch. He re-signed with the Cardinals in the offseason and is expected to be the starting shortstop on opening day. The 34-year-old has had a difficult time staying healthy three out of the last four seasons, but he showed toward the end of 2011 that he can still be productive with solid lineup protection. He will have that in St. Louis, despite the loss of Albert Pujols, so consider Furcal a low-end Fantasy shortstop in mixed leagues on Draft Day. (Updated 2/9/12)
